Job Description
Numeus is seeking an Infrastructure Engineer to manage and maintain its cloud-based systematic trading infrastructure and build tools to enable and accelerate research. The ideal candidate will have experience in software development tools, production management, and cloud tooling in a systematic trading environment.
Role involves:
- Creating, managing, and maintaining production, research, and trading infrastructure across multiple cloud regions
- Optimizing low-latency systematic trading compute and network infrastructure
- Supporting large research computing and modeling workloads
- Troubleshooting and resolving technical issues
- Monitoring system performance
- Collaborating with quantitative researchers, traders, developers, and other stakeholders
Requirements:
- 5+ years of experience as an Infrastructure Engineer or similar role
- Production experience with cloud technologies, ideally AWS
- Extensive experience with Kubernetes and related GitOps tools
- Hands-on production experience with Linux
- Mastery of Terraform and experience with automation tools such as Ansible
- Practical working knowledge of UDP, TCP/IP, routing protocols, VPN technologies, user-space kernel bypass networking
- Experience with monitoring frameworks such as Prometheus and Grafana
- Strong verbal and written communication skills
- Ability to travel periodically between offices in London, NYC, and Zug, Switzerland
